WebSep 12, 2013 · 5 of the 10 most common medical coding and billing mistakes that cause claim denials are 1. Coding is not specific enough. Each diagnosis must be coded to the highest level for that code (the maximum number of digits for the code being used). WebJul 31, 2024 · Inaccurate coding can result in revenue loss from denied claims, partial reimbursement, and overtime for staff resolving denials and improper payments. It can also pose more serious consequences such as fraud. Fraudulent coding includes: Up-coding (coding services that reflect a more resource-intensive level of care than what is delivered)

WebNov 14, 2024 · National Correct Coding Initiative (NCCI) The purpose of the NCCI Procedure-to-Procedure (PTP) edits is to prevent improper payment when incorrect code combinations are reported. The NCCI contains one table of edits for physicians/practitioners and one table of edits for outpatient hospital services. The Column One/Column Two Correct Coding ...
